In the charming village of Praiano, Ristorante Il Pirata offers spectacular panoramic views of the shimmering sea. This family-run restaurant's terrace hangs high above the coastline, making it a prime spot for sunset dining.
A galleon anchored on solid ground—that’s how "Il Pirata" appears, a majestic restaurant perched over the cliffs of the Amalfi Coast, like a ship ready to set sail toward new horizons.

In the 1960s, Casimiro Milano had yet to become the captain of this galleon. At that time, he was a simple citrus trader. Every day, he traveled along the Coast with his load of lemons, taking them all the way to the general market in Rome. It was a grueling, low-paying job, but in those years, there was no other choice. Life along the Coast was defined by the rhythms of fishing, agriculture, and trade, while tourism was limited to the more famous destinations like Positano and Amalfi.

Praiano, a small village hidden among the rocks, remained out of the world’s spotlight, except for l' Africana, an exclusive nightclub set in a cliffside cave next to a Spanish watchtower. This magical place became an icon of the Neapolitan Dolce Vita, frequented by celebrities and renowned figures.
It was in this context that Casimiro's audacity began to take shape. He had an idea: to buy a piece of mountain near l'Africana, directly across from La Praia beach, and turn it into a bar. He had no experience in the field, nor did his wife, Pasqualina, a young Neapolitan woman he had met during his visits to an uncle who worked in finance. But sometimes fate calls in unexpected ways.

"I would come from Naples to help my aunt," recalls Pasqualina fondly. "Casimiro would hide behind a fig tree and watch me from afar. I liked him. He was a good man, and in October 1960, we got married." Pasqualina was a seamstress and knew nothing about bars or restaurants, but the idea of building something together, starting from that somewhat wild dream, excited her.
